                    TITLE 28--JUDICIAL ADMINISTRATION
 
   CHAPTER III--FEDERAL PRISON INDUSTRIES, INC., DEPARTMENT OF JUSTICE
 
PART 301--INMATE ACCIDENT COMPENSATION--Table of Contents
 
  Subpart C--Compensation for Work-Related Physical Impairment or Death
 
Sec. 301.317  Medical treatment following release.

    Federal Prison lndustries, Inc., may not pay the cost of medical, 
hospital treatment, or any other related expense incurred after release 
from confinement unless such cost is authorized by the Claims Examiner 
in advance, or the Claims Examiner determines that circumstances warrant 
the waiver of this requirement. Generally, the payment of such costs is 
limited to impairment evaluations, or treatments intended to reduce the 
degree of physical impairment, conducted at the direction of the Claims 
Examiner. The amount of a payment for medical treatment is limited to 
reasonable expenses incurred, such as those amounts authorized under the 
applicable fee schedule established pursuant to 42 U.S.C. 1395w-4 for 
the Department of Health and Human Services Medicare program.
